    The U.S. Naval Sea Cadet Corps (USNSCC) is a federally chartered non-profit civilian youth organization for young people, ages 11 through 17. It was established in 1962 and is sponsored by the Navy League of the United States and is supported by both the U.S. Navy and Coast Guard. The program is designed to develop an interest and ability in seamanship and seagoing skills, instill virtues of good citizenship and strong moral principles, demonstrate the value of an alcohol-free, drug-free, and gang-free lifestyle, and expose cadets to the prestige of public service and a variety of career paths through hands-on training with our nation's armed services.
